Qaabka fiber-ka kaarboon ee hawada ayaa ka dhigan horumar kacaan ah oo ku saabsan tikniyoolajiyadda soo saarista diyaaradaha, oo u adeegta sida qalabka aasaasiga ah ee lagu abuuro qaybaha fudud, ee xoogga sare leh ee isku dhafan ee qeexaya heerka ugu sarreeya ee duulista hawada cas Qaab-dhismeedkan gaarka ah waa qaab-dhismeedyo si sax ah loo sameeyay oo loogu talagalay in lagu qaabeeyo qalabka fiber-ka kaarboon qaab-dhismeedyo aerodynamic ah oo adag oo loo baahan yahay jir-dhismeedka diyaaradaha, baalasha, dusha gacanta, iyo qaybaha gudaha. Shaqada ugu weyn ee caaryada fiber-ka kaarboon ee hawada ayaa ku lug leh bixinta xakamaynta cabirka saxda ah inta lagu jiro habka adkeysiga isku-darka, hubinta in qaybaha la dhammeeyo ay buuxiyaan shuruudaha adag ee hawada ee miisaanka, xoogga, iyo saxnaanta cabirka. Astaamaha farsamada ee caaryadaas waxaa ka mid ah awoodaha heerkulka sare ee heerkulka, inta badan waxay u adkaystaan heerkulka adkeysiga ee ka badan 350 digrii Fahrenheit iyadoo la ilaalinayo xasiloonida cabbirka ee kaamil ah. Dusha sare ee caaryada waxay ku jiraan nidaamyo sii deyn ah oo adag oo ka hortagaya isku xirnaanta fiber-ka kaarboon iyadoo la hubinayo in qayb si siman loo soo saaro ka dib markii wareegga adkeysiga la dhammeeyo. Qaab-dhismeedka badan ee fiber-ka kaarboon ee hawada ayaa leh qaybaha kuleylka ee la isku daray iyo nidaamyada kormeerka heerkulka oo bixiya qaybinta kuleylka isku midka ah inta lagu jiro habka adkeysiga, iyadoo la baabi'inayo meelaha kulul ee khatar gelin kara tayada qay Dhismaha waxaa caadi ahaan ku lug leh aluminium, bir, ama qalab isku dhafan oo heer sare ah oo loo doortay astaamahooda ballaarinta kuleylka ee u dhigma dabeecadda fiber-ka kaarboon inta lagu jiro wareegga heerkulka. Codsiyada waxay ku kala duwan yihiin duulimaadyada ganacsiga, diyaaradaha militariga, maraakiibta hawada, iyo soo saarista diyaaradaha aan duuliyaha lahayn, halkaas oo culeyska hoos u dhaca uu si toos ah u saameynayo waxtarka shidaalka, awoodda xamuulka, iyo cabbirka waxqabadka guud. Qaab dhismeedka fiber carbon ee hawada ayaa u oggolaanaya soo saarayaasha inay soo saaraan qaybo leh isku-darka xoogga iyo miisaanka ee aan caadiga ahayn, inta badan waxay gaaraan miisaanka 40-60 boqolkiiba marka la barbar dhigo qaybaha aluminiumka ee caadiga ah iyadoo la ilaalinayo ama la dhaafayo shuruudaha Qaab-dhismeedyadan waxay taageeraan habab kala duwan oo wax soo saar ah oo ay ku jiraan gacmo-dhiga, qaab-dhismeedka wareejinta cusbi, iyo adkeysiga autoclave, iyagoo siinaya dabacsanaan heerar kala duwan oo wax soo saar iyo shuruudaha tayada ee jawiga wax soo saarka

Awoodda heerkulka ee heerkulka heerkulka ee qaab-dhismeedka fiber-ka kaarboon ee hawada ayaa ah horumar muhiim ah oo si toos ah ula macaamilaya dhinacyada ugu adag ee soo saarista isku-darka ee codsiyada duulista. Qaab-dhismeedyadan casriga ah waxay isku daraan nidaamyada maaraynta kuleylka ee horumarsan ee bixiya xakamaynta heerkulka saxda ah ee habka adag ee daaweynta oo dhan, hubinta isku xirnaanta cusbada ugu fiican iyo xoojinta fiber-ka oo go'aamiya waxqabadka qaybta ugu dambe Astaamaha xasiloonida kuleylka waxay ka hortagaan isbeddellada cabirka inta lagu jiro wareegga heerkulka, iyagoo ilaalinaya jaantuska saxda ah ee qaybta xitaa marka ay ku jiraan wareegga kuleylka iyo qaboojinta ee soo noqnoqda oo gaaraya heerkul ka badan 400 digrii Fahrenheit. Xasiloonidaasi waxay muhiim u tahay soo saarista qaybaha diyaaradaha ee ay tahay inay buuxiyaan dulqaadyo cabir adag, maadaama xitaa kala duwanaansho yar ay saameyn ku yeelan karto waxqabadka aerodynamic iyo daacadnimada qaabdhismeedka. Nidaamyada kuleylka ee la isku daray ee ku jira caaryada fiber-ka kaarboon ee hawada ayaa kuleylka si siman ugu qaybiya dusha caaryada oo dhan, iyagoo baabi'inaya meelaha kulul iyo aagagga qabow ee abuuri kara meelo daciif ah qaybaha dhammaystiran. Awoodda kormeerka heerkulka waxay bixisaa jawaab celin waqtiga dhabta ah inta lagu jiro wareegga adkeysiga, taas oo u oggolaanaysa hawl wadeenada inay isla markiiba hagaajiso xuduudaha haddii ay dhacdo kala duwanaansho, ka hortagga diidmada qaybta qaaliga ah iyo qashinka maaddada Astaamaha cufnaanta kuleylka ee caaryadaas waxay u oggolaadaan haynta kuleylka joogtada ah, yareynta isticmaalka tamarta iyadoo la ilaalinayo xakamaynta heerkulka saxda ah inta lagu jiro wareegga daaweynta dheer ee loo baahan yahay qaybaha qaro weyn ama isku dhafan. Nidaamyada kuleylka ee casriga ah waxay yareeyaan luminta kuleylka ee deegaanka hareeraha ah, hagaajinta waxtarka tamarta iyo abuurista xaalado shaqo oo ammaan ah shaqaalaha wax soo saarka. Isku-darka ballaarinta kuleylka ee caaryada fiber-ka kaarboon ee hawada ayaa la mid ah kuwa qalabka fiber-ka kaarboon, ka hortagga horumarinta culeyska inta lagu jiro isbeddellada heerkulka ee sababi kara qalloocan qayb ama dhaawac gudaha ah. Qaab-dhismeedkani wuxuu ilaaliyaa saxnaanta cabirkooda kumanaan wareegyo kuleyl ah, isagoo siinaya tayo joogto ah oo qayb ah inta lagu jiro cimrigooda adeegga oo kordhay iyo hubinta in dulqaadka wax soo saarka uu sii ahaado mid deggan waqti ka dib. Nidaamyada xakamaynta heerkulka ee casriga ah waxay u oggolaanayaan in la baaraandego nidaamyada cusbada ee casriga ah ee u baahan astaamo kuleyl oo sax ah, iyagoo ballaarinaya kala duwanaanta qalabka ay soo saarayaashu u isticmaali karaan codsiyada hawada iyo hawada iyagoo ilaalinaya heerarka
Tayada sare ee dusha sare iyo saxnaanta dhammaystirka

Tayada sare ee dusha sare iyo saxnaanta dhammaystirka

Tayada dusha sare ee la gaaro iyada oo loo marayo caaryada fiber carbon ee hawada ayaa si aasaasi ah u beddelaya habka wax soo saarka iyadoo la siinayo qaybo dhammaystiran oo u baahan wax soo saar hoose oo labaad iyadoo la buuxinayo heerarka ugu sarreeya ee hawada ee muuqaalka iyo waxqabadka Qaabkan saxda ah ee loo sameeyay wuxuu leeyahay dusha sare oo aad u siman oo si toos ah ugu wareejisa qaybaha fiber-ka kaarboon, abuurista qaybo leh tayo muraayad la mid ah oo baabi'isa baahida loo qabo in si ballaaran loo xoqo, la xoqo, ama la dahaariyo. Daaweynta dusha sare ee caaryada ayaa ka hortageysa ku dhejinta cusbi iyadoo la hubinayo in fiber-ka buuxa uu qoyan yahay, soo saarista qaybaha leh qaababka dusha sare ee isku midka ah iyo baabi'inta cillad caadi ah sida xumbada hawada, meelaha hodanka ku ah cus Awoodda mashiinka saxda ah ee loo isticmaalo wax soo saarka caaryada fiber carbon ee hawada ayaa gaadhay cabirrada dusha sare ee dusha sare ee caadi ahaan ka hooseeya 32 micro-inji, abuurista qaybaha leh dusha sare ee aerodynamically siman oo si toos ah u saameynaya waxqabadka diyaaradda iyada oo Dhismayaasha dusha sare ee sare waxay si gaar ah u qiimo badan yihiin qaybaha diyaaradaha ee muuqda halkaasoo tayada muuqaalka ay si toos ah u saameyn ku leedahay aragtida macaamiisha iyo muuqaalka sumadda. Tayada dusha sare ee joogtada ah ee ay bixiyaan caaryada fiber-ka kaarboon ee hawada ayaa baabi'isa kala duwanaanshaha inta u dhaxaysa duulimaadyada wax soo saarka, iyadoo la hubinayo in qayb kasta ay buuxiso heerarka muuqaalka isku midka ah iyadoon loo eegin waqtiga wax soo saarka Nidaamyada sii deynta horumarsan ee lagu dhex daray caaryadaas waxay ka hortagaan wasakheynta dusha inta lagu jiro ka saarista qaybta, iyagoo ilaalinaya tayada dusha oo aan la burburin inta lagu jiro habka wax soo saarka oo dhan. Xaqiijinta cabirka dusha sare ee caaryada waxay u oggolaaneysaa soo saarista qaybaha leh qeexitaanka saxda ah ee geeska iyo xaglaha xaglaha ee adag ee aan macquul aheyn in lagu gaaro hawlgallada mashiinka labaad. Astaamaha cimri dhererka dusha sare waxay hubiyaan in tayada dhammaystirka caaryada ay joogto u ahaato kumanaan wareeg oo wax soo saar ah, ka hortagga burburka saameyn kara tayada qaybta waqti ka dib. Dusha sare ee siman waxay fududeyneysaa nidaamyada nadiifinta iyo dayactirka, yareynta waqtiga joogsiga ee u dhexeeya soosaarka iyo u oggolaanaya diyaarinta caaryada si dhakhso leh qaybaha soo socda. Astaamahan dusha sare waxay baabi'iyaan baahida loo qabo daahanka hore ama tallaabooyinka diyaarinta dusha ka hor dhammaystirka kama dambaysta ah, yareynta kharashka maaddada iyo waqtiga wax soo saarka iyadoo la wanaajinayo waxtarka guud ee wax soo saarka iyo heerarka tayada qaybaha.
